Scott’s Snickerdoodles
[makes 2-3 dozen]
cinnamon sugar (2 tbs sugar + 2 tsp cinnamon); set aside
3/4 cup sugar
1 and 1/3 cup all purpose flour 
1 tsp cream of tartar
1/2 tsp baking soda
pinch salt
1/2 cup butter (1 stick), unsalted, room temperature
1 egg
1 tsp vanilla extract

~Preheat oven to 375 degrees F. Prepare baking sheets with parchment paper.
~In a large bowl, cream together sugar and butter until light and fluffy. Add egg and vanilla and beat to combine. Add all dry ingredients and combine. 
~Use a teaspoon to create balls of dough, and roll between palms to smooth. Transfer dough ball to cinnamon-sugar mixture and coat completely with cinnamon-sugar. Set on cookie sheet and slightly flatten the ball (apply slight pressure; you don’t want to completely flatten the ball). Dough should be placed 1-2″ apart on the cookie sheet.
~Bake until lightly golden. In my oven, which is extremely hot, it takes 6 min. But your oven may take 8-10 min. Keep a close eye on them because they burn quickly and they do NOT taste good when over-cooked! Enjoy!
